An existing website needs a shake-up to replace existing javascript rollovers (particularly those in the top navigation bar) with standards-compliant CSS actions to improve accessibility and search engine visibility. It also needs a few changes. The website currently has six pages each with less than 200 words of text. It is to expand to seven pages. We need the navigation bar to expand to include a link to this seventh page, which should be supplied as a template.
The entire job specification is thus:
1. Download existing site from web (we can supply you with all resources we have, including larger versions of the logo).
2. Replace existing javascript rollover navigation bar with a scaleable, compliant navigation bar; add another link to nav bar
3. Check for any browser issues the site must look the same on any web browser and be, at least, readable on mobile devices.
4. Change front page to a two-column design from a one column design. Move existing text (with a couple of minor alterations but we'll deal with the proofreading and copy-wrangling). Insert logo of relevant trade association (with link).
5. On the fourth page, which is on a three column layout, convert white-text-on-blue-background gifs (9) to CSS-defined boxes with editable text. Add a new headline and paragraph of body text (to be supplied).
6. Convert the fifth page, which currently has a large animated gif, so that it is scaleable text on a (supplied) striped background. If possible make the text behave like the existing animated gif (see enclosed item text appears in six bullet points).
7. Put all the pages in a "wrapper" so that they float in the middle of the screen, no matter how large the user's display, rather than at the left, as it is at the moment. Push everything about 10px from the top.
